Internet Safety 

Presented by the Arizona Attorney General's Office

A Brownbag Lunch Workshop

 

The Pima County Parenting Coalition Announces a Brown Bag Professional Development Training.
Please bring your lunch and join us for 90 minute training.

As the Internet continues to grow and offer a wealth of information to people around the world, so does the importance of protecting children and teens from potential Internet predators. In addition to identity theft and credit card fraud, new issues affecting teens, such as Cyber-Predators, Sexting and Cyber-Bulling, Substance Abuse and managing online profiles are at the forefront of Internet Safety concerns. This session presented by the Arizona Attorney General's office will give participants important information on Internet Safety.
